Yellow mobs outside Sardo Castle is a good place. If you have secondary/third classes that are lower than 63, then grinding the daily quest mobs in Pirhana Port in Tergothen Bay is also good cuz the items they drop are good for class-change dailies.

You do realize that leveling up those buffs past level 3 is going to take a HUGE amount of time/effort, even with consistent grinding, right? Just want to make sure you know what you're getting into if you plan on forcing the relationship buff(s) to level up.

All the lists i could find say that its about the killcount only - except that the mob needs to be in XP/TP range so max. 10 Level below.

If nothing changed, the Limo Desert "Killbox" should probably pretty good for just grinding up relationships.
